This student’s graduation entrance sent the audience wild as she danced across the stage - before dropping down into the splits. Rosalba Mensah, 28, graduated with a 2:1 in MA Costume Design for Performance at the London College of Fashion (LCF) and wanted to “celebrate in style”. The video, taken at the Royal Festival Hall by the University of the Arts London and posted on TikTok, has since been seen by nearly 500,000 people online. “When I graduated from my BA, I danced for about a second, but I thought I could have done something more,” said Rosalba. “So this time for my Master’s, I just went for it and did the splits!” Rosalba didn’t practise the move beforehand and was “relieved” to have pulled it off. She added: “Afterwards I realised I could have broken my dress! Fortunately that didn’t happen!" Although Rosalba thought she might hear a few cheers from her family in the audience, she didn't expect such a huge reaction from the crowd - or the internet. This video was filmed on 14 July.
